Output 531617f876f70a114534c7c7176094c5104b5234e0ab5fe4f83ac94030349f21:0

value
13416850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 47f46df36a190d02913ef014b5690fe090dc6609 OP_EQUALVERIFY OP_CHECKSIG
address
17ZTnsz6RRBHWRsPktLSCXQMf2ehn21AxZ
transaction
531617f876f70a114534c7c7176094c5104b5234e0ab5fe4f83ac94030349f21
spent
true